As you may have noticed on the user list, Sqoop2 confuses the hell out
of everyone.

Part of the problem is the name - Sqoop2 sounds newer and therefore
better. People expect better quality and more features - which we
don't deliver :(

Therefore, I propose finding Sqoop2 a project code name. This way it
will sound experimental and will not have the number "2" next to it.
We can use the code name to mark the branches in the repo, the
documentation, the Hue frontend, etc. This will prevent confusion as
the name Sqoop will go back to refer to just one project, and one that
actually works.

Suggested names:
Project Pelican (Based on the animal on O'Reilly's Sqoop book)
Project Schlep (Yiddish for "moving heavy package")
